Internally I think the Pantera and '70 Mustang shuttle valves are the same.  Externally they are different.  The diameters for the tube nuts and the brake light switch are quite different for the Pantera shuttle valve when compared to Mustang.

I have two Panteras.  One has the original shuttle valve and the other has a Mustang shuttle valve.  The Pantera shuttle valves are getting harder to find and that could be the case for Mustang valves as well.

It is fairly easy to damage the shuttle valves because they are brass and the tube nuts are steel.  The large tube nut for the rear brakes can easily be over torqued with a 17mm wrench and it can crack the housing.  I have seen the same type of crack on a used valve that I bought where someone over torqued the brake light switch.
